    Angry Httpd Down - Please Help

    Just upgraded to Latest STABLE and now all of my websites are not accessible on the web port80 (server hangs). Looks like something messed up with Apache. I check status, it says its running. Tried restarting via WHM and command line, and get error message. Can anyone help me?

    Can't locate auto/POSIX/autosplit.ix in @INC (@INC contains: /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.6.1/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.6.1 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.6.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l .) at /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1/AutoLoader.pm line 146. at /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1/i686-linux/POSIX.pm line 5 Can't locate auto/POSIX/load_import.al in @INC (@INC contains: /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.6.1/i686-linux /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.6.1 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l/5.6.0 /usr/lib/perl5/site_perl .) at /usr/lib/perl5/5.6.1/i686-linux/POSIX.pm line 15 BEGIN failed--compilation aborted at /scripts/restartsrv line 27.

    Sounds like your downgrade forced a downgrade of your perl, which mod_perl doesn't like, and in turns blocks your apache. Perhaps an apache rebuild? (I've had to remove some modules by hand before, so be careful

    Thanks everyone...I got it working by creating symlinks, but that was more like a bandaid solution. Perl needed to be reinstalled. Everything is working great now. Cheers.
